棋牌数据管理与优化策略解析棋牌数据修改
随着电子游戏的快速发展,棋牌类游戏作为其中的重要组成部分,其数据管理与优化策略的研究和实践也备受关注,棋牌类游戏的数据主要包括游戏规则、牌库、玩家评分、历史记录等,这些数据的准确性和完整性直接影响游戏的公平性、用户体验和商业价值,本文将从棋牌数据管理的各个方面进行深入探讨,分析当前存在的问题,并提出相应的优化策略。
-
数据来源复杂性
棋牌类游戏的数据来源主要包括以下几个方面:- 游戏规则:包括游戏玩法、牌型、评分标准等,这些规则需要根据市场需求不断更新。
- 牌库管理:不同游戏有不同的牌池,需要动态调整和管理。
- 玩家数据:包括玩家的评分、历史记录、行为数据等,这些数据的更新需要依赖玩家的使用行为。
- 历史数据:游戏运行过程中产生的各种日志和记录,需要长期保存和管理。
这些数据来源的复杂性使得数据管理成为一个极具挑战性的工作。
-
数据一致性问题
棋牌类游戏的数据需要高度的一致性,以确保游戏的公平性和用户体验,由于数据来源的多样性,数据更新的不一致性和不协调性可能导致数据不一致的问题,游戏规则的更新可能会影响已有的玩家数据,导致数据不一致。 -
数据安全问题
棋牌类游戏的数据通常涉及玩家的个人信息和游戏行为数据,因此数据的安全性是一个重要问题,如何防止数据泄露、数据被篡改或被滥用,是数据管理中的关键问题。 -
数据版本控制问题
棋牌类游戏的数据通常需要定期更新和版本控制,以反映游戏规则的改变和数据的优化,版本控制的不规范可能导致数据混乱和用户体验的下降。
棋牌数据优化策略
-
数据分类与管理
为了更好地管理数据,可以将数据分为以下几个类别:- 规则数据:包括游戏规则、牌型、评分标准等。
- 牌库数据:包括游戏的牌池和牌型。
- 玩家数据:包括玩家的评分、历史记录、行为数据等。
- 历史数据:包括游戏日志、玩家行为日志等。
对每个类别进行单独的管理,可以提高数据的组织性和可管理性。
-
数据更新与版本控制
数据更新需要遵循一定的流程和规范,以确保数据的一致性和稳定性。- 数据更新流程:包括数据收集、数据审核、数据提交、数据版本发布等。
- 数据版本控制:可以通过版本控制系统对数据进行版本管理,记录每个版本的变更情况,便于回滚和修复。
-
数据验证与校验
数据验证是确保数据准确性和一致性的重要手段,可以通过以下方式实现数据验证:- 数据完整性验证:检查数据的完整性和一致性。
- 数据一致性验证:检查数据之间的关系是否一致。
- 数据有效性验证:检查数据是否符合业务规则。
-
数据安全措施
数据安全是棋牌类游戏数据管理中的重要环节,可以通过以下措施保障数据安全:- 数据加密:对敏感数据进行加密存储和传输。
- 数据访问控制:对数据进行权限控制,确保只有授权人员才能访问数据。
- 数据备份与恢复:定期备份数据,确保数据在意外情况下可以恢复。
-
数据可视化与监控
数据可视化和监控是优化数据管理的重要手段,通过可视化工具,可以直观地了解数据的使用情况和数据质量,监控系统可以实时监控数据的使用情况,发现异常行为并及时处理。
棋牌数据管理的技术实现
-
数据库设计
数据库是数据管理的核心工具,在设计数据库时,需要考虑以下因素:- 数据的分类:将数据划分为不同的表和字段。
- 数据的关系:定义数据之间的关系,例如玩家与游戏的关系,牌库与游戏的关系等。
- 数据的访问权限:对不同的数据表和字段进行权限控制。
- 数据的版本控制:通过版本控制机制对数据进行管理。
-
版本控制系统
版本控制系统可以记录数据的每个版本,包括版本号、修改日期、修改人等信息,通过版本控制系统,可以方便地回滚数据,修复数据问题。 -
自动化工具
自动化工具可以提高数据管理的效率和准确性,可以使用脚本工具对数据进行批量处理,包括数据更新、数据验证、数据备份等。 -
机器学习与AI
机器学习和AI技术可以用于数据分析和预测,从而优化数据管理,可以使用机器学习算法对玩家行为进行分析,预测玩家的活跃度和游戏规则的需求变化。
数据安全与合规
-
数据安全合规
数据安全和合规是棋牌类游戏数据管理中的重要环节,需要遵守相关的法律法规,个人信息保护法》、《数据安全法》等。- 数据分类分级:将数据分为敏感数据和非敏感数据,分别处理。
- 数据加密:对敏感数据进行加密存储和传输。
- 数据访问控制:对数据进行权限控制,确保只有授权人员才能访问敏感数据。
-
数据隐私保护
数据隐私保护是数据管理中的重要环节,需要采取以下措施:- 数据匿名化:对敏感数据进行匿名化处理,保护用户隐私。
- 数据脱敏:对敏感数据进行脱敏处理,避免数据泄露。
-
数据审计与报告
数据审计和报告是确保数据安全和合规的重要手段,可以通过审计工具对数据的使用情况进行审计,并生成报告。
未来趋势
随着技术的发展,棋牌类游戏的数据管理将朝着以下几个方向发展:
- 智能化数据管理
使用机器学习和AI技术,实现数据的自动分类、自动验证和自动优化。 - 区块链技术
使用区块链技术实现数据的不可篡改性和可追溯性。 - 云计算与分布式存储
使用云计算和分布式存储技术,提高数据的可用性和安全性。 - 边缘计算
使用边缘计算技术,实现数据的本地处理和存储,提高数据的隐私性和安全性。
棋牌类游戏的数据管理是游戏开发和运营中的重要环节,通过合理的数据管理策略,可以提高游戏的公平性、用户体验和商业价值,本文从数据管理的挑战、优化策略、技术实现、安全与合规以及未来趋势等方面进行了深入探讨,随着技术的发展,棋牌类游戏的数据管理将更加智能化和高效化。




发表评论